Lead Puppet Producer
Phase – Phase took the lead on Showfile.cfg because, out of everyone in the room, he’s the one who thinks like front-of-house. Where most puppets see “the show” as lights and drops, Phase sees the quiet lattice underneath—buses, cues, comms, the tiny moves that keep chaos singing instead of collapsing. He wrote the song like an actual showfile: verses as channel notes, pre-choruses as cue calls, choruses as “GO” macros for the whole rig, all wrapped around the idea of Scooter as “the ghost inside the booth.” For Phase, this wasn’t about flexing sound-design tricks; it was a love letter to the one tech who never gets a bow, built so every patch, route, and cue in the lyrics feels like a little spotlight on the hands holding the night together. Loopette provides the female vocals.
